Police Seek Public’s Help in Identifying Robbery Suspects

Detectives from the Gwinnett County Police Department are seeking assistance from the public in identifying two suspects involved in a recent armed robbery case.

After reviewing surveillance footage from the incident, investigators discovered a second individual who may have been involved in the robbery. The newly identified suspect is described as a thin Hispanic male wearing a white zip-up hoodie, red shirt, black pants, and a belt buckle with the letter “Z”. However, detectives are still working to identify the initial suspect who was seen wearing a black hoodie.

The robbery took place at the Tobacco and Vapes Shop located at 6010 Singleton Road in Norcross on February 21. According to the initial report, the suspect entered the store and inquired about the best-selling product before brandishing a firearm and demanding all the merchandise. The suspect fled the scene with approximately $2,000 worth of vape pens.

The first suspect, previously described as a Hispanic male around five foot two inches tall with a skinny build and facial hair, was wearing a black hoodie, black pants, green shoes, and blue sunglasses during the robbery. He was armed with a silver and black pistol and carried a black Bestway bag.
